Transaction 76591261dcdc5e5f32575a5c56b9b684c15dd14f3e94c246a340bf3a8b7905ff
1 Input
1 Output
-
76591261dcdc5e5f32575a5c56b9b684c15dd14f3e94c246a340bf3a8b7905ff:0
- value
- 33156257
- script pubkey
- OP_0 OP_PUSHBYTES_20 df9e7c8fcaa6089dbd7373cd695b96184022c40e
- address
- bc1qm708er725cyfm0tnw0xkjkukrpqz93qwwndl89